Ambati Rayudu, a former Indian cricketer, has recently undertaken the “This or That” challenge and elaborated on who he found more challenging to face during his playing career. The ex-batter turned commentator picked Kolkata Knight Riders (KKR) spinner Sunil Narine over Jasprit Bumrah of the Mumbai Indians (MI) as the toughest bowler he had faced. Rayudu's IPL career was very successful, with six titles; three with MI (2013, 2015, 2017) and three with CSK (2018, 2021, 2023). He shares the record with Rohit Sharma for the most IPL titles. In a video clip uploaded by ESPNcricinfo, Rayudu stated how he was asked to make a comparison of top bowlers he had faced in both the IPL and international arena. Early on, he went with Mitchell Starc over Lasith Malinga. In the case of Sunil Narine vs Starc, Rayudu made no bones about selecting the KKR spinner. He also stuck with Narine against Bhuvneshwar Kumar, Ravindra Jadeja, Ravichandran Ashwin, and Pat Cummins. He ignored the likes of Mohammad Amir, Trent Boult, and Mohammed Shami in favor of Narine. After a moment's consideration, Rayudu went for Sunil Narine, adding he was the one who had trouble. Rayudu said a month ago in an interview, Narine being the most difficult bowler he faced in IPL whom he always admitted struggling reading Narine's deliveries during his entire career. He immediately began his campaign with a brisk 44 off 26 against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B). As of now, the left-hand batsman has hit 130 runs in six innings, scoring at an average of 21.67 with a superb strike rate of 185.71. His top score up to now is 44. Narine took seven wickets in six matches with the ball, boasting an average of 22 with an economy of 7.33 and best bowling figures of 3 for 13. In IPL history, Narine boasts a prolific record. He has taken 187 wickets in 183 matches, including eight instances of dismissing four batsmen in one match and one five-wicket haul. With the bat, he has also scored 1,664 runs, seven of which are fifties, and scored one century.
